Subject: Second-source update — quick read before Thursday

Team,

Good news on the backup supplier hunt for the Myrriden housings. Fennick Fabrication cleared our quality screen, and their quote lands about 8% under our current sole source. We're running pilot tooling now; capex ask coming to finance next week. Heads-up on how this feeds the bigger picture, per the note below.

management briefing: Headcount on the Belix team goes from 60 to 93 by the end of November. Gross margin on Belix came in at 23 percent against a plan of 47 percent.

### Changelog — Paritywatch v2.3

Heads up: we renamed RATE_FEED_KEY to PARITY_FEED_TOKEN because the old name kept getting confused with the Roomgrid rate importer's key. The checker now refuses to boot if it sees the legacy name, so scrub old env files before the Thursday release. Everything else is unchanged — same scopes, same rotation cadence. For reference, the new token line in production.env should read exactly as follows.

vault entry, fadup-tagag: RELAY_SECRET8=2fd92179

## Break-Glass: PixHoard Image Cache

New folks: if the PixHoard image cache leaks memory and OOMs the Renner nodes, don't wait for approvals. Restart via the break-glass account, file an incident, and notify the cache owner. Access is audited. The break-glass account unlocks with the recovery passphrase below.

recovery phrase for kagaf-yajof: fraax-quenwyn-lamion

**Q: How does the cleaning crew get in after hours?**

A: The Pellworth Annex cleaning crew from Glintway Services comes in weeknights between 20:00 and 23:00. They have their own sign-in sheet at the back entrance, so don't add them to the visitor log. If you're working late and they knock at the service door (their fobs occasionally glitch), it's fine to let them in — just check for the green Glintway vest first. The service door keypad takes the code below.

turnstile pass: bdg-YEOZLM-79341408